#ebea98 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ebea98 is composed of 92.2% red, 91.8% green and 59.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 0.4% magenta, 35.3%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 59.3 degrees, a saturation of 67.5% and a lightness of 75.9%. #ebea98 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#d7d531. Closest websafe color is: #ffff99.

#ebea98 color description : Very soft yellow.

#ebea98 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#ebea98 has RGB values of R:235, G:234, B:152 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0, Y:0.35, K:0.08. Its decimal value is 15461016.

Shades and Tints of #ebea98

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0c02 is the darkest color, while #fefefb is the lightest one.

Tones of #ebea98

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c5c5be is the less saturated color, while #fefc85 is the most saturated one.
